Date:Tuesday 11 March 1941
Time:17:50 LT
Type:Silhouette image of generic ju88 model; specific model in this crash may look slightly different    
Junkers Ju 88 A-1
Owner/operator:11.(Erg.)/KG 54 Luftwaffe
Registration: 6087
MSN: B3+NX
Fatalities:Fatalities: 3 / Occupants: 3
Aircraft damage: Destroyed
Location:Bombenabwürfplatz south of Lagerlechfeld (Graben); Bayern -   Germany
Phase: Manoeuvring (airshow, firefighting, ag.ops.)
Nature:Military
Departure airport:Lechfeld airfield
Destination airport:
Narrative:
Crashed while engaged in dive flight training (Übungsstürzen).

(FF) Uffz. Spohn, Hans
(Bf) Gefr. Harr, Fritz
(Bs) Ogfr. Rosska, Heinz
